- bobfmdc| 5 repliesMy wife has a TJ Max credit card (TJX) that generated calls from Synchrony in the past. In one set of calls to straighten out accounting problems, we found that two credit card accounts were issued to her and some of her bills were thrown into an account that never sent her a bill until the payments were overdue. After long phone calls, she got the mess (theirs, not ours) straightened out--we thought--and the problematic card was cancelled.
Now we are getting calls again, so I suppose she will have to call again. HOWEVER, she will not call the 877-822-2015 number. She will call the number on her credit card.
Just as a side note, there are many complaints about Synchrony Bank and its credit card business at the Consumer Affairs website. See http://www.consumeraffairs.com/finance/ge_money_bank.html.- Caller: Synchrony Bank
- Call type: Debt collector
- bobfmdc replies to bobfmdc| 4 repliesI can't see how to amend the posting I just made, so here are some additional facts.
My wife did call the number on her TJ Maxx credit card and found that the collections call is legitimate. She forgot to make her payment last month, and that generated the call from 877-822-2015. So the number is a legitimate call. Nevertheless, I still recommend calling the number on your credit card, not this 2015 number. - Hank HoltonDo not call us, ever. You are such a annoyance!
